Abstract: A bit retention assembly, for securing a tool bit to a spindle of a rotary hammer, includes a plurality of detent members movable in unison from a locking position to an insertion position in response to insertion of the tool bit within the spindle, a biasing member configured to bias the detent members toward the locking position, and a collar movable along the spindle between a first axial position and a second axial position. The collar has an annular wall at least partially defining a pocket. A first end of the biasing member is received within the pocket when the detent members are in the locking position such that the first end of the biasing member is radially constrained by the annular wall.

Abstract: An expanding tool comprising: an actuator comprising a cylindrical housing that defines an actuator housing cavity; a primary ram disposed within the actuator housing cavity, the primary ram defining an internal primary ram cavity; a secondary ram disposed within the internal primary ram cavity; a cam roller carrier coupled to a distal end of the secondary ram; a drive collar positioned within a distal end of the actuator housing cavity; a roller clutch disposed within an internal cavity defined by an inner surface of the drive collar; a shuttle cam positioned between the roller clutch and a distal end of the primary ram; an expander cone coupled to the primary ram; and an expander head operably coupled to the drive collar.

Abstract: A power tool includes an electric motor having a motor shaft and a fan assembly attachable to the motor shaft for rotation in a first rotational direction to generate an airflow for cooling the electric motor. The fan assembly includes a fan body, a bearing that rotates with the fan body, and a flywheel having a central portion that defines a central bore configured to receive the bearing so that the bearing is rotatably affixed to the flywheel. The power tool further includes a spring configured to receive torque from the electric motor such that the torque winds the spring to store energy when the electric motor is activated and release the energy to supply torque to the fan assembly so that the fan assembly continues to rotate and generate the airflow for cooling the electric motor when the electric motor is deactivated.

Abstract: A method of cooling an electric motor configured for use in a power tool. The electric motor has a motor shaft rotatable about a motor axis. The power tool further includes a fan assembly attachable to the motor shaft and an energy storage device coupled to the motor shaft and to the fan assembly. The method includes activating the electric motor to supply torque to the motor shaft. The method further includes rotating the motor shaft and the fan assembly about the motor axis. The fan assembly generates an airflow to cool the electric motor. Moreover, the method includes supplying torque from the electric motor to the energy storage device and deactivating the electric motor to stall rotation of the motor shaft. The fan assembly continues to rotate about the motor axis to generate the airflow after rotation of the motor shaft has ceased.

Abstract: A lifting device includes a base, a mast coupled to the base, a carriage coupled to the mast, and a lifting assembly configured to move the mast and carriage in a first direction to a desired elevation relative to the base. The lifting device also includes an electric motor, a battery pack for providing electrical power to the electric motor and a first spool with a first cable to alternately raise and lower the carriage in the first direction. The lifting device further includes an auxiliary drive unit including a second spool with a second cable to raise and lower the lifting device in a second direction different than the first direction.
